Miss Lexie's Story

I am Lexie. I am about 8-10 months old. Very undersocialized in the world and just a tiny bit scared of new situations. I love my foster dad and my foster doggie sibs. They make me feel safe and secure and I do fun things with them. They have helped me grow enormously. Now I need my own family to help me feel like this too. I am a good girl. A good medium size, approx 38 lbs, they think I am a "plab" - a designer breed of course- a pitbull/lab mix. I am house trained, crate trained, walk well on a leash with my sibs and ride well in the car. I love other dogs, I love the beach (swimming is so fun!) and I am good with kids. I am playful and would do best in a home with a buddy dog. Not sure how I like cats, as I have never met one.
